Microsoft Classroom - March 13, 2017
Description: Microsoft Classroom is a one source shop for assigning and collecting student work, providing feedback, collaborating, and grading student work online. This is Microsoft’s answer to Google Classroom. Office 365 Education now includes Microsoft Classroom, a blended learning platform for managing all classes and assignment workflow for teachers and students. Classroom also integrates with One Note Class Notebook which will be covered in a session next month. This session will provide participants with a student view of Classroom and time to setup classes and assignments.
